The application of remote sensing and geographical information system for the analysis of
morphometric parameters are found to be of immense utility in watershed prioritization for
soil, water conservation and natural resources management at micro level.
Geomorphological analysis is the systematic description of watershed geometry and its
stream system. These parameters directly or indirectly reflect the response of entire
watershed based on causative factors that are affecting runoff and sediment loss. To
prepare a watershed development plan, morphometric analysis have been studied in the
Patapur micro-watershed (488.75 ha), being located at Raichur district of Karnataka. The
boundary of the watershed was digitized from the SOI (Survey of India) toposheet and also
DEM and slope maps were prepared with the help GIS techniques (QGIS). The
morphometric parameters such as linear, aerial and relief aspects have been determined to
understand the watershed characteristics. In the Patapur micro-watershed the bifurcation
ratio (Rb) was varied from 1.75 to 4.0 with average of 2.88 which indicates that on
undistorted geologic structure and drainage system of moderate peaks and lower order
streams. The values of form factor (Rf), shape factor (Sb), circulatory ratio (Rc) and
elongation ratios (Re) were 0.329, 2.28, 0.512 and0.647 respectively which indicates
moderately elongated micro-watershed with leading moderate influence on time
parameters. The estimated values of relief, relief ratio (Rr) and relative relief (RR) were
found to be 114 m, 0.130 and 0.05 respectively, these indicates the possibly moderate
erosion. Over all study suggests that the watershed should be treated with soil and water
conservation measures
